    We are in Disney for three days (2MK and 1 AK) with three young boys (4,3,7months) at the end of February. Which restaurants would be must see for them? I did book the Crystal Plaza and Mickey Backyard BBQ.

    Hi Michelle! Your Walt Disney World vacation is truly days away! My children absolutely love character dining experiences at WDW and have engaged in many! One of the ones they loved was Chef Mickey's at Disney's Contrmporary Resort. They enjoy the buffet fair as well as the fact that Mickey and Friends come around and greet the guests. Or perhaps Donald's Safari Breakfast at Animal Kingdom. You can see Donald and pals while enjoying a great buffet breakfast a Tusker House Restaurant. Another great experience was Playhouse Disney's Play 'N Dine at Hollywood and Vine in Hollywood Studios. You can enjoy a buffet breakfast with such Playhouse Disney characters as June and Leo from Little Einsteins and Special Agent Oso! All of these are great character dining experiences with that special Disney magic mixed in! -Malanie
